When you register for the first time, it is best to register as a “Non-Degree Seeking Student.” Later in the semester you can apply for admission into the Certificate Program. Due to the large number of students registering at the university, Certificate Program Applications cannot be processed during Open Registration Period. Instead, you should wait until mid semester. If you live in South Florida and you are registering for the first time at FIU, you must come in person to the Registrar’s Office at either campus.
